site stats

Rem risc-v indivisible number

WebRISC-V based processors recently stimulate great interest in the emerging internet of things (IoT). However, as ... The number of SMPU entries: The proposal allows 64 SMPU entries, which can provide 64 isolated regions concurrently. To provide more isolation regions, the software in S-mode (usually an OS) can virtualize more ... WebMay 10, 2024 · Most hardware multiplication and division algorithms can compute the high and low words of a product of two integers, or both the quotient and remainder of the …

What is RISC-V? - Electromaker

WebMicrochip offers the Mi-V processor IP and software toolchain at no cost to develop RISC-V processor based designs. RISC-V is a standard open instruction set architecture (ISA) under the governance of the RISC-V foundation. It offers numerous benefits, which include enabling the open-source community to test and improve cores at a faster pace ... WebDec 16, 2024 · RISC-V has separate DIV and REM instructions. But not having a single div/rem operation doesn't mean that there are separate DIV/REM instructions. It just … how to make a floating table top https://ladonyaejohnson.com

RISC-V Reference - Simon Fraser University

WebJul 14, 2024 · RISC-V is an open instruction set architecture that's gained a lot of popularity. Learn all about RISC-V, from what RISC-V is to how it's different from ARM, what RISC-V … WebDec 13, 2024 · This is version 2.2 of the document describing the RISC-V user-level architecture. The document contains the following versions of the RISC-V ISA modules: … WebMay 25, 2024 · RISC-V 32 and 64 bit- 25 lines of code ARM 64-bit — 20 lines of code x86–64–22 lines of code POWER64 (IBM RISC ISA) — 30 lines of code The key reason for RISC-V getting longer however has to do with the fact that a recursive call requires loading and storing variables on the stack: # RISC-V 32-bit - recursive fibonacci fibonacci: addi … how to make a floating timber shelf

The RISC-V Instruction Set Manual - University of California, …

Category:Explicify DIV/REM for inexact division, especially …

Tags:Rem risc-v indivisible number

Rem risc-v indivisible number

RVCoreP-32IM: An effective architecture to …

WebDIV and DIVU perform an XLEN bits by XLEN bits signed and unsigned integer division of rs1 by rs2, rounding towards zero. REM and REMU provide the remainder of the corresponding division operation. For REM, the sign of the result equals the sign of the dividend. For both … WebFeb 22, 2024 · RISC-V is an extensible, base integer Reduced Instruction Set Computer (RISC) ISA and was begun at UC Berkeley as a 2010 “summer project” to create a simple …

Rem risc-v indivisible number

Did you know?

WebSep 16, 2024 · It is worth underlying that a very significant difference between ARM, and RISC-V is in the business models. ARM is based on proprietary IP, and the companies sell and/or license their products. RISC-V is an open specification and platform; it is not an open-source only processor. WebMay 19, 2024 · The definitions for the DIV and REM instructions don't actually say what the results should be when the division is inexact (remainder is nonzero), other than "integer division" and "remainder of the corresponding division". For solely positive operands, convention might be sufficient to imply the remainder is positive and thus the division ...

Webrem Remainder R 0110011 0x6 0x01 rd = rs1 % rs2 remu Remainder (U) R 0110011 0x7 0x01 rd = rs1 % rs2 RV32A Atomic Extension 31 27 26 25 24 20 19 15 14 12 11 7 6 0 ... RISC-V … WebDec 1, 2024 · Deloitte Global predicts that the market for RISC-V processing cores will double in 2024 from what it was in 2024—and that it will double again in 2024, as the served addressable market available for RISC-V processing cores continues to expand. 1 Revenue will grow more slowly, as might be expected from an open-source solution.

WebThe "trick" in assembly (for any chip) is to put a label at the front and the back and subtract them ti get the size of the array, then divide by the size of one member to get the number of elements. The answers are different for different languages, though. Searching stack overflow and GitHub may reveal more pertinent hints. WebAn early (retroactively) RISC- labeled processor ( IBM 801 – IBM 's Watson Research Center, mid-1970s) was a tightly pipelined simple machine originally intended to be used as an internal microcode kernel, or engine, in CISC designs, [citation needed] but also became the processor that introduced the RISC idea to a somewhat larger audience.

WebThis is version 2.2 of the document describing the RISC-V user-level architecture. The document contains the following versions of the RISC-V ISA modules: Base Version Frozen? RV32I 2.0 Y RV32E 1.9 N RV64I 2.0 Y RV128I 1.7 N Extension Version Frozen? M 2.0 Y A 2.0 Y F 2.0 Y D 2.0 Y Q 2.0 Y L 0.0 N C 2.0 Y B 0.0 N J 0.0 N T 0.0 N P 0.1 N V 0.2 N ...

WebRISC-V is a new instruction set architecture (ISA) designed to support computer architecture research and education. Our goals in de ning RISC-V include: Provide a realistic but open … joyce meyer early yearsWebRemoval of the calling convention chapter, which has been superseded by the RISC-V ELF psABI Speci cation [1]. The C extension has been frozen and renumbered version 2.0. Preface to Document Version 2.1 This is version 2.1 of the document describing the RISC-V user-level architecture. Note the frozen how to make a floating teddy bear centerpieceWebRISC-V (pronounced \risk- ve") is a new instruction set architecture (ISA) that was originally designed to support computer architecture research and education, but which we now … how to make a float in pythonWebNov 8, 2024 · The RV32I RISC-V ISA was designed to have only 47 base instructions (a number oddly meaningful to traditional Star Trek fans), and 11 years later, it still has the same number. The original philosophy behind keeping the number of base instructions low is that a complex CISC instruction can be reproduced as a series of simple RISC … joyce meyer ebooks free downloadWebRISC-V ISA (Instruction Set Architecture) I.e., it is the “ultimate truth” against which the (functional) correctness of all implementations should be measured Hardware … how to make a floating twin bedWebDec 2, 2024 · RISC-V chip revenues are expected to generate $400 million in 2024 and reach $1 billion in revenue by 2024, according to a prediction made this week by accounting and consulting firm Deloitte.... how to make a floating tree on ancestryWebLane #0 Lane #1 Lane #v vector RF Vector Issue-vIS Vector Scoreboard vRRM vMA DCache memory Fwd Logic writeback logic vIQ Issue sIS Instr Fetch ICache mem insts computation insts Exec 2 way out-of-order superscalar processor vector instruction EX #0 EX #1 EX #v Fig. 1. A high-level overview of the micro-architecture of the proposed vector ... joyce meyer early life